四肢黏液样脂肪肉瘤的MRI诊断

摘    要:目的探讨四肢黏液样脂肪肉瘤的临床和MRI特点。方法对7例经病理证实的四肢黏液样脂肪肉瘤的临床和MRI资料进行了回顾性分析。患者年龄41-59岁,中位年龄51岁。结果3例肿瘤发生在大腿,2例在小腿,1例在足部,1例在肩部;6例位置深在,1例位置表浅。与肌肉相比病变在T1WI上主要呈等或稍低信号,6例可见“线”状、“花边”状或“云絮”状高信号;在T2WI上病变与脂肪相比大部分区域呈高信号;增强扫描病变均呈不均匀的显著强化;病变内部可见分隔,边缘清楚,周围无明显水肿,均未侵犯邻近骨骼。结论四肢黏液样脂肪肉瘤MRI表现有一定特点,在T1WI上主要呈等或稍低于肌肉的信号,并可见脂肪成分所致的“线”状、“花边”状或“云絮”状高信号,在T2WI上则以高于脂肪的信号为主,增强扫描呈不均匀的显著强化。

MRI diagnosis of myxoid liposarcoma of extremities

Abstract:Objective To explore the clinical and MR imaging features of myxoid lipesarcoma. Methods Clinical and MR imaging data of 7 patients with histologically confirmed myxoid lipesarcomas on extremities were retrospectively analyzed. The age of the patients ranged from 41 to 59 years with a median age of 51 years. Results Three tumors occurred in thigh, two in calf, one in foot and one in shoulder. Six tumors were situated deeply, and one was superficial. On T1-weighted images, all 7 tumors showed predominant isointense or slightly hypointense signals relative to muscle, with 6 having lacy, linear or amorphous foci of high signal intensity. The major portion of each tumor displayed hyperintense signals compared with fat on T2-weighted images. Following the injection of Gd-DTPA, all tumors showed inhomogenous and strong enhancement. All tumors had septa and were well defined without obvious surrounding edema and invasion of the adjacent bones. Conclusion Myxoid liposarcomas usually show predominant isointense or slightly hypointense signals relative to muscle on T1-weighted images and hypefintense signals relative to fat on T2-weighted images. The fat components within the tumors may be identified as linear, lacy or amorphous foci of high signal intensity on T1-weighted images. The contrast enhancement of the myxoid lipesarcomas is usually pronounced and heterogeneous.
